    A basic diagnostic scanner will require a 16-pin OBD-II diagnostic connector, which is normally placed under the dashboard. The connector is found in the majority of automobiles, however some models and makes may use another connector. The diagnostic connector for your car’s ECU is located in the owner's manual or online by searching for an ECU-specific vehicle.

    One of the most useful features of diagnostic scanners is the ability of determining which codes are linked to specific issues. The majority of codes begin with letter "p" and refer to powertrain issues. However, some scanners that are professional will also display the following codes: b (body) as well as the letter c (chassis) and the (computer or communications problem) codes.

    EGR system check engine diagnostic lights could be a sign that your EGR system may be failing. The EGR system regulates nitrogen oxide emissions and temperature. A failure in this system could result in lower fuel efficiency rough idle or knocking at the pre-ignition. If you experience any of these signs you should take your vehicle to a trusted mechanic who can identify the issue.
